Transaction 860b11138817b86c49bd8303abc9508656e63dec312053a1223a37c8187ce18f

1 Input
2 Outputs
  • 860b11138817b86c49bd8303abc9508656e63dec312053a1223a37c8187ce18f:0
  • value  73100
    address  388DK6xwCTwzb1XfPcvxYjcxkYbzdZ12Lz
  • 860b11138817b86c49bd8303abc9508656e63dec312053a1223a37c8187ce18f:1
  • value  935261
    address  16Fo7AAEvjCC2MdfcmwdX1DjH6LbgFb4zm